Julian Puente, Writer

Julian Puente is a sophomore at Mt. SAC Early College Academy. This is his first year as a staff member at The Academy Chronicle. In his free time, Puente loves to garden and play video games. Puente values transparency and perseverance. His goal at MECA is to earn as much college credit as he can before graduation; in the future, he hopes to major in agriculture at Cal Poly Pomona. After college, he hopes to create a business surrounding his passion for agriculture.
